Missouri EBT Food Stamps

The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program (SNAP), often referred to as food stamps, is a government program that helps people with low incomes buy food. In Missouri, SNAP benefits are distributed through an Electronic Benefit Transfer (EBT) card. This essay will explain how Missouri EBT food stamps work, who is eligible, how to use them, and other important details.

Eligibility for Missouri EBT Food Stamps

Let’s get right to it: **To be eligible for Missouri EBT food stamps, you generally need to meet specific income and resource requirements set by the state.** This means the amount of money you make each month, and the things you own, like savings accounts, can’t be over a certain amount. The requirements change from time to time, so it’s important to check the most up-to-date information from the Missouri Department of Social Services.

How to Apply for Missouri EBT Food Stamps

Applying for Missouri EBT food stamps is a pretty straightforward process, but it does require some steps. First, you’ll need to gather some important information. You’ll need to provide details like your:

  • Name and date of birth.
  • Social Security number.
  • Address and contact information.
  • Income and resources.

Next, you can apply online through the state’s website, in person at a local Family Support Division office, or by downloading and mailing a paper application. It’s important to fill out the application completely and accurately. After you apply, the Family Support Division will review your application, and they might ask you for more information or to come in for an interview.

The interview is an important part of the process where they will ask questions to confirm your information and determine your eligibility. Be prepared to answer questions about your income, household, and any other resources you might have. Then, you’ll get a notice telling you if you’re approved or denied. If you are approved, you’ll receive your EBT card. If denied, you can usually appeal the decision if you think it’s incorrect.

Once approved, you’ll be able to use your EBT card at approved grocery stores. Don’t worry, it’s easy to use, just like a debit card. You’ll swipe it at checkout, and the amount of your purchase will be deducted from your monthly food stamp balance. Remember to keep track of your balance so you don’t overspend!

What Can You Buy With Missouri EBT Food Stamps?

You can buy a lot of different food items with your Missouri EBT food stamps. The rules are pretty simple: if it’s a food item, you can probably purchase it! Here’s a breakdown:

  1. **Allowed Purchases:** This includes things like fruits and vegetables, meat, poultry, and fish, dairy products, breads, cereals, and snacks. Basically, anything that’s meant to be eaten to keep you healthy and fed!
  2. **Not Allowed Purchases:** You can’t use your EBT card to buy things like alcohol, tobacco products, pet food, household supplies (like soap or paper towels), or vitamins and medicines. You can also not purchase hot food or food that is meant to be eaten at the store.
  3. **Things to Remember:** It is important to keep your receipts so you can track your spending. Your EBT card has a balance that is refilled monthly. If you lose your card, it’s important to report it immediately so it can be deactivated and a replacement can be issued.
  4. **Check the Store:** Always make sure that the store you are shopping at accepts EBT. Most grocery stores, convenience stores, and even some farmers’ markets accept EBT, but it’s always a good idea to double-check.

How to Use Your Missouri EBT Card

Using your Missouri EBT card is really easy. You’ll use it at stores just like you would a debit card. Here’s the basics:

First, you select your groceries and take them to the checkout. You will then tell the cashier you want to pay with your EBT card. The cashier will swipe your card and ask you to enter your PIN, which you chose when you got the card. Make sure you keep this PIN safe. After you enter your PIN, the amount of your purchase will be deducted from your EBT balance.

You’ll then get a receipt that shows how much you spent and what your remaining balance is. Always check the receipt to make sure it’s correct. If you need to, you can also check your balance online or by calling the EBT customer service number, which is on the back of your card.

Other Important Things to Know About Missouri EBT Food Stamps

There are other things to know about Missouri EBT Food Stamps. One important thing is reporting changes to your income or household. If your income changes, or if someone moves in or out of your home, you need to let the Family Support Division know. This is really important because it can affect your eligibility and how much food assistance you receive.

Here are some other things to keep in mind:

  • Recertification: You’ll need to reapply for food stamps every so often. The Family Support Division will let you know when it’s time to do this.
  • Fraud: Using your EBT card to buy things you’re not allowed to, or selling your benefits, is illegal.
  • Customer Service: If you have any questions or problems with your EBT card, you can contact the customer service number on the back of your card. They can help you with things like checking your balance or reporting a lost card.
  • Local Resources: There are often local food banks and other organizations that can help you with food assistance. These organizations can provide food in emergencies or help people supplement their EBT benefits.

Additionally, keep in mind that if you are approved for SNAP, you can be asked to participate in work training programs, or be subject to work requirements if you are able.
